Every year I have the opportunity to recognise a woman from the Maitland electorate who is doing remarkable things for her community.

In 2024, Maitland’s Woman of the Year was Evelyn Stonham.

Evelyn has been dedicated to football in Maitland and the greater Hunter for over 40 years with the Maitland junior Football Club, the Newcastle Jets and Football NNSW.

In 2023 the club had over 1000 players and Evelyn was quoted as saying that of the players aged 5 to 65 “33% of them are female, so we are really happy. However, we won’t stop until we reach 50-50 participation.” The theme of this years International Women’s Day inspiring inclusion, Evelyn certainly does that.

Evelyn currently holds the role of Secretary/Registrar and her dedication to the club knows no bounds. But Evelyn’s life is not all football. She has had a long career as a registered nurse and later in WHS. She is also a talented netballer and softball player.
